The FBC can suggest thal carrier state. Microcytosis with or without mild anaemia can be present with thalassaemia carrier states. This blood profile can also indicate iron deficiency. When this blood profile detected , plasma or serum ferritin estimation, with High Performance Liquid Chromatography HPLC) or measurement of Hb A2 level should be performed, to make a definitive diagnosis.
